Żelechów [ʐɛˈlɛxuf] (Yiddish זשעלעכאָוו, rus. Желехув) is a town in east Poland in Masovian Voivodeship in Garwolin County. It is the seat of Gmina Żelechów. Żelechów is 85 kilometres (53 miles) from Warsaw and 85 kilometres (53 miles) far from Lublin. More than 4000 people live in the town.
